Onix Renewable to launch IPO by the end of 2024

Onix Renewable Ltd is planning to launch an Initial Public Offering (IPO) this year to raise funds for its renewable energy generation projects and the expansion of its solar panel manufacturing business. Specifically, the IPO will serve to finance substantial investments in solar, wind, hybrid solar-wind, and green hydrogen projects.

The company has implemented over 500 MW of projects to date and is scaling up its solar PV module production capacity from 100 MW per year to 1.2 GW by the end of 2024.

It executed a 52 MW hybrid (wind and solar) project within a span of merely four months, encompassing everything from land acquisition to commissioning.

“This achievement underscores our agility and efficiency in delivering sustainable energy solutions,” said Divyesh Savaliya, chairman and managing director, Onix Renewable.

In January this year, during the Vibrant Gujarat Global Summit, Onix Renewable sign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with the Gujarat Government, committing to invest INR 19,000 crore in renewable energy projects focusing on hybrid (solar and wind) energy.
